Understanding High-DPI Mice and Mousepads
High-DPI mice typically have sensors capable of tracking movements with greater accuracy at very high sensitivity levels. To maximize their potential, they need a mousepad with a consistent, low-friction surface that minimizes tracking errors and jitter.
Corsair MM700 RGB Overview
The Corsair MM700 RGB is a large, customizable RGB mousepad designed for gamers seeking both style and performance. Its surface is made from a high-quality textile material that offers a smooth glide, while the non-slip rubber base ensures stability during intense gaming sessions.
Key features include:
- Size options up to 420mm x 300mm
- RGB lighting with customizable zones
- High-quality textile surface for smooth tracking
- Non-slip rubber base
- Durable construction with stitched edges

Comparison of Features and Performance
When evaluating these mousepads, key factors include surface material, size, stability, and customization options. For high-DPI mice, a smooth textile surface with minimal friction is ideal.
Corsair MM700 RGB vs. SteelSeries QcK Prism
The SteelSeries QcK Prism offers a similar textile surface with RGB lighting. While both are smooth, the QcK Prism is slightly thinner, which may affect stability for some users.
Corsair MM700 RGB vs. Razer Goliathus Extended Chroma
The Razer Goliathus provides a textured surface designed for precision. However, for high-DPI mice, a smoother textile surface like the MM700 RGB may offer better tracking consistency.
Corsair MM700 RGB vs. Logitech G Powerplay
The Logitech Powerplay system is unique because it actively charges compatible mice while gaming. Although it offers excellent support for high-DPI mice, it is more expensive and less portable than the MM700 RGB.
